这段文本基本上聊聊了面向对象编程的概念、 原理以及在实际编程中的应用,
面向对象编程的基本概念
- 面向对象编程是一种编程范式,它将数据和操作数据的方法封装在一起,形成独立的对象。
- 面向对象编程的基本上特征包括封装、继承、许多态和抽象。
封装
- 封装是将类的实现细节隐藏在类的定义之后使得程序只Neng通过受护着的接口来访问对象的状态。
- 封装有助于搞优良代码的沉用性、可维护性、可读性和睦安性。
继承
- 继承是面向对象编程中的另一项基本特征, 它Neng在不沉新鲜编写Yi存在的类的情况下创建一个新鲜的类。
- 通过继承,新鲜的类Neng从Yi存在的基础类中继承Yi有的数据和行为,从而搞优良代码的沉用性。
许多态
- 许多态是指一个对象所表现出来的许多种形式,它允许我们在不晓得对象类型的情况下调用对象的方法。
- 许多态使得我们Neng用相同的代码来处理不同类型的对象,从而简化了代码的编写和维护。
抽象
- 抽象是指忽略实例中的那些个与主题无关的特性,而将注意力集中到与主题有关的特性上面。
- 抽象是一种便捷的工具,Neng帮我们简化代码。
面向对象编程的实际应用
- 文中通过优良几个示例展示了怎么用面向对象编程语言来实现封装、 继承、许多态和抽象。
- 这些个示例展示了怎么通过面向对象编程来搞优良代码的效率和可维护性。
- 面向对象编程是一种有力巨大的编程范式, 它Neng帮开发者编写geng加高大效、可维护和可
的代码。
- 在实际编程中, 需要,以搞优良程序的性Neng和用效果。